    3. Hello Everyone..Maybe someone can suggest how I can get a copy of my grandfather's birth record. He was born James M. Johnston, August 16, 1882 in Oil City, Venango County, Pennsylvania. Since the Bureau of Vital Records in New Castle does not have records for birth before 1906, I wrote to the Register at the Venango County Courthouse. Today I received a reply from them that they only have records since 1893. Where do I go from here to get his birth record? Any help will be much appreciated.     2. By the time of the Ohio 1810 census, Geauga County included parts of present day Lake and Ashtabula. By the 1820 census, Ashtabula's boundaries were the present day ones. Our state history says Ashtabula was formed in 1808 but according to the census records the aforementioned were the census boundaries. The only Ohio census records available for Ohio in 1800 and 1810 are Washington County which included much more area than the present day county. Tax records are the link to settlers before 1820.     2. Trumbull County, OH was formed in 1800 and included all of present day Lake, Ashtabula, Geauga, and Portage counties and parts of Cuyahoga, Summit and Mahoning counties. I'll get it right pretty soon! Shirley Boyd
